Step 4: Retire the legacy Quillhopper job queue. Before you drain the old workers, confirm that the Marrowgate dispatcher has been running in shadow mode for at least 48 hours and that no jobs remain in the retry table. Do not delete the old schema yet; we keep it for a two-week rollback window. Once shadow parity is confirmed, apply the dispatcher settings below.

service settings:
FRAMIR_LOG_LEVEL=debug
FRAMIR_METRICS_HOST=metrics.framir.tolvaqcorp.corp
FRAMIR_POOL_SIZE=16

Onboarding note for eng sync: Sproutly scheduler. Sproutly manages watering schedules for the Bramblewood office plants and the rooftop herb beds. Jobs run every six hours; misses are logged to the Leafledger service and retried once. Config changes go through the usual review queue — no direct edits to the cron table. If the admin panel locks out after a failed deploy, it must be reopened via the recovery console. At that console, enter the recovery passphrase below.

strongbox words: druvan-lamys-eliius-jorax-istox-soreth-ulays-gilix-ralix-oliiel-norwyn-casvan-praius

Heads up: the Ledgerbird payment retrier just logged a spike in duplicate idempotency keys — roughly 300 collisions in the last hour, all from the Pavo checkout path. Could be a key-generation bug, could be replayed requests, which is why you're getting pinged. Charges are being deduped correctly so far. Triage notes and key-scheme details are here.

dashboard of taduf-yagap = https://confluence.tolvaqsys.internal/display/display/projects/display

**Ticket: Bulk edit drops filters in admin table**

In the Corvane admin console, applying a bulk status change to filtered rows silently edits the full unfiltered set. Reproduced on staging with the orders table: filter to "pending," select all, bulk-approve — archived rows get approved too. Fix should scope the mutation to the active filter query. Regression first appeared in the build noted below.

trace token, fawep-yafof: htk4_8486